Leitmotif: A short, constantly recurring musical phrase associated with a person, place or idea.
Leitmotif Gose is a classic play on the German city of Goslar’s most famous claim to fame - the classic gose beer style. It is tart and salty, with a full wheat body and crisp lemony acidity. It’s perfect for quaffing as a refreshment, but is engineered specifically to add flavoured syrup to - raspberry and mint, smoked peach, mango and habañero, cherry and cinnamon - the choice is yours! Get creative and make the flavoured gose you've always dreamed of drinking.

A lightly hazed golden gose with a thin lacing white head. In aroma, sweet fruity malt with light Epsom salts, light citrus pulp, nice and smooth. In mouth, a nice tart mix of lemon pulp, light tropical fruits, light acidic notes, pleasant. On tap at brewery.

473ml can. Pours a hazy pale yellow with a small, creamy, short lived, off-white head that leaves spotty lacing. Mild aroma of bready wheat malt and lemon. Sweet flavour of bready wheat malt, lemon, lime and salt in a crisp, dry, tart finish. Medium body with a sticky texture and average carbonation. Refreshing and crushable. Would be great for summer.
